Step 1: Assessment and Planning
We’ll start by assessing the damage and creating a customized plan to get your home back to normal. Our team will identify the source of the water, the extent of the damage, and the best course of action to take.
Step 2: Water Extraction
We’ll use the latest equipment and techniques to extract the water from your home, including wet/dry vacuums, pumps, and extractors. Our team will work quickly and efficiently to reduce the disruption to your daily life.
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ification
Once the water has been extracted, our team will focus on drying and dehumidifying the affected areas. We’ll use industrial-grade fans and dehumidifiers to speed up the drying process and prevent further damage.
Step 4: Carpet and Flooring Restoration
Finally, our team will restore your carpet and flooring to their original condition. We’ll use specialized equipment and techniques to clean, dry, and restore your flooring, ensuring that it looks and feels like new.

Carpet Water Damage Restoration Cost In South Palm Beach, FL
The cost of Carpet Water Damage Restoration can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in South Palm Beach, FL. Here are some estimated price ranges for common Carpet Water Damage Restoration services:
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Water Extraction | $500 – $2,500 | The amount of water extracted and the complexity of the job |
| Drying and Dehumidification | $1,000 – $5,000 | The size of the affected area and the level of moisture |
| Carpet and Flooring Restoration | $1,500 – $10,000 | The type and condition of the carpet and flooring, as well as the level of damage |
| Inspection and Assessment | $100 – $500 | The complexity of the job and the level of expertise required |
| Debris Removal | $500 – $2,000 | The amount of debris and the difficulty of removal |
| Sanitizing and Disinfecting | $500 – $2,000 | The level of contamination and the complexity of the job |
